I remembered a talk Charlie Irwen gave to the Caba group in February which included a description of splitting a brood box to create 2-3 nucs. Looking at the nuc I'm part way through making, I decided it was a bit of a disaster and that it may be worth attempting to split one of my new 2nd hand brood chambers. I have to say I'm really pleased with the result so far especially as I'm no woodwork guru. All that is left to do is to create 2 half- ventilation boards in case it needs to be transported, cut out a hole in the floor under each space for a mesh floor (aide with ventilation during transport) and last but not least is to saw open the door ways on either side. Before I can do that I need to find the 3mm drill bit I bought the other day to drill holes in my super sidebars.
